MINUTES OF PROCEEDINGS
 
Meeting No. 19
 
Tuesday, April 29, 2014
 

The Standing Committee on Canadian Heritage met at 11:01 a.m. this day, in Room 228, La Promenade Building, the Chair, Gordon Brown, presiding.

 

Members of the Committee present: Ray Boughen, Gordon Brown, Rick Dykstra, Ted Falk, Jim Hillyer, Irene Mathyssen, Pierre Nantel, Kennedy Stewart and John Weston.

 

Acting Members present: Yvonne Jones for Hon. Stéphane Dion.

 

In attendance: Library of Parliament: Michael Dewing, Analyst; Marion Ménard, Analyst.

 

Witnesses: Cerberus Management and Consulting: Brian Hetherman, President. Quebecor Media Inc.: J. Serge Sasseville, Vice-President, Corporate and Institutional Affairs; Christian Breton, Vice-President, Music sector, Groupe Archambault. Polaris Music Prize: Steve Jordan, Founder and Executive Director. RBC Ottawa Bluesfest: Mark Monahan, Executive Director. Canadian Tourism Commission: Greg Klassen, President and Chief Executive Officer. Tourism Industry Association of Canada: David F. Goldstein, President and Chief Executive Officer.

 
Pursuant to Standing Order 108(2) and the motion adopted by the Committee on Thursday, December 5, 2013, the Committee resumed its review of the Canadian music industry.
 

Brian Hetherman, J. Serge Sasseville and Steve Jordan made statements and, with Christian Breton, answered questions.

 

At 11:59 a.m., the sitting was suspended.

At 12:04 p.m., the sitting resumed.

 

Mark Monahan, David F. Goldstein and Greg Klassen, by videoconference from Vancouver, British Columbia, made statements and answered questions.

 

At 12:58 p.m., the Committee adjourned to the call of the Chair.
